17<h2>Changes up to version 5.1</h2>
18
19<div class=section>
20
21 <h3>Removable Device Support</h3>
22
23 <div class=section>
24
25 <p>The server will now automatically initiate a rescan when a filesystem is
8488cf7d
RK
26 mounted or unmounted. (Use the <tt>mount_rescan</tt> option if you want to
27 suppress this behavior.)</p>
5bb003c8
RK
28
29 <p>The server takes care not to hold audio files open unnecessarily, so
30 that devices can be unmounted even if tracks from them are currently being
31 buffered.</p>

67 <h3>General</h3>
68
69 <div class=section>
70
71 <p>Unicode support has been upgraded to <a
72 href="http://www.unicode.org/versions/Unicode6.0.0/">Unicode
73 6.0.0</a>.</p>
7823bd97 74
657fdb79
RK
75 <p>The following have been removed:</p>
76
77 <ul>
78
79 <li>The <tt>allow</tt>, <tt>gap</tt>, <tt>lock</tt>, <tt>prefsync</tt>,
80 <tt>restrict</tt>, <tt>trust</tt> configuration commands. If they still
81 appear in your configuration file then the server will not start.</li>
82
83 <li>The <tt>columns</tt> web interface option. It will generate an
84 message in your error log but otherwise be ignored.</li>
85
86 <li>The <tt>--wait-for-device</tt> player option. If it still appears in
87 any player commands, they will not work.</li>
88
89 <li>Support for automatically importing pre-3.0 users.</li>
90
91 </ul>
92
7823bd97 93 <p>Various minor bug fixes.</p>

134 <h3>Server</h3>
135
f5fd9a6b
RK
136 <div class=section>
137
fe33cfc0 138 <p>The <tt>device</tt> configuration option now works under OS X.
7cd4dd21 139 Devices may
f207f710 140 be specified either by UID or name. Fixes <a
f5fd9a6b
RK
141 href="http://code.google.com/p/disorder/issues/detail?id=27">Issue
142 27</a>.</p>
f207f710 143
f71fc3ab 144 <p>Gapless play should be more reliable, and playback latency over RTP
6762ac8a 145 should be a bit lower. Note though that all the sound output code has
f71fc3ab 146 been reorganized and in some cases completely rewritten, so it's possible
900fa0b8
RK
147 that bugs may have been (re-)introduced. Decoding of scratches is also
148 initiated ahead of time, giving more reliable playback.</p>
7cd4dd21
RK
149
150 <p>The <tt>command</tt> backend now (optionally) sends silence instead
151 of suspending writes when a pause occurs or no track is playing.</p>
c3feb35b
RK
152
153 <p>If <a href="http://www.mega-nerd.com/SRC/">libsamplerate</a> is
154 available at build time then that will be used instead of invoking
317dc3e8
RK
155 <a href="http://sox.sourceforge.net/">SoX</a>. SoX support will be
156 removed in a future version.</p>
c3feb35b 157
6a213ecb
RK
158 <p>The libao plugin has been removed, because the plugin API is not
159 usable in libao 1.0.0.</p>
86541f5a 160
79ab6bd2
RK
161 <p>Playlists are now supported. These allow a collection of tracks to be
162 prepared offline and played as a unit.</p>

0ba75c7f 532<h2>Changes up to version 4.0</h2>
b0a578cb
RK
533
534<div class=section>
535
536 <h3>Server</h3>
537
538<div class=section>
539
540 <p>The <tt>gap</tt> directive will no longer work. It could be
541 restored if there is real demand.</p>
542
543 <h4>Event Scheduling</h4>
544
545<div class=section>
546
547 <p>It is now possible to schedule events to occur in the future.
548 Currently the supported actions are playing a specific track, and
549 changing a global preference (thus allowing e.g. random play to be
550 turned on or off). See the <tt>schedule-*</tt>
551 commands described in disorder(1).</p>
552
553</div>
554
555<h4>Random Track Choice</h4>
556
557<div class=section>
558
559 <p>This has been completely rewritten to support new features:</p>
560
561 <ul>
562
563 <li>tracks in the recently-played list or in the queue are no longer
564 eligible for random choice.</li>
565
566 <li>there is a new <tt>weight</tt> track preference allowing for
567 non-uniform track selection. See disorder(1) for details.</li>
568
569 <li>there is a new configuration item <tt>replay_min</tt> defining
570 the minimum time before a played track can be picked at random.
571 The default is 8 hours (which matches the earlier behaviour).</li>
572
573 <li>recently added tracks are biased up; see <tt>new_bias</tt> and
574 <tt>new_bias_age</tt> in disorder_config(5).</li>
575
576 </ul>
577
578</div>
579
580<h4>Web Interface</h4>
581
582<div class=section>
583
584 <p>This has been largely rewritten. The most immediate benefits are:</p>
585
586 <ul>
587
588 <li>the search page is integrated into the choose page, and
589 includes links to parent directories.</li>
590
591 <li>if you try to do something you have insufficient rights for,
592 instead of getting an error page or nothing happening, you are
593 redirected to the login page.</li>
594
595 </ul>
596
597 <p>Customizers should find their lives easier: the syntax is less onerous, it
598 is possible to define macros to avoid repetition, and the documentation is
599 less monolithic (see disorder.cgi(8) as a starting point).</p>
600
2eee4b0c
RK
601 <p>Mail is now sent via the system sendmail program, though it remains
602 possible to use TCP to connect to an SMTP server. See <tt>sendmail</tt> and
603 <tt>smtp_server</tt> in disorder_config(5).</p>
4cbafe13 604
64ac73bb
RK
605 <p>The web interface is now installed automatically. If you don't want it,
606 use <tt>./configure --without-cgi</tt>. If you want it in a non-default
607 location, or no location for it is detected, set <tt>cgidir</tt>
608 and <tt>httpdir</tt> on the <tt>./configure</tt> command line.</p>

725<h3>Server</h3>
726
727<div class=section>
728
729 <p>Users are now stored in the database rather than a configuration
730 file.</p>
731
732 <p>The server now has a built-in list of stopwords and players, so
733 only additions to these need be mentioned in the configuration file.</p>
734
735 <p>The default inter-track gap is now 0s.</p>
736
737 <p>How sound is played is now controlled via the new <tt>api</tt>
738 configuration command. This also controls how the volume is set,
739 which now works with ALSA as well as OSS.</p>
740
741 <p>A bug in the MP3 decoder was fixed (also in 2.0.4).</p>
